**What the day will look like**

The Administrative Assistant III responds promptly, thoughtfully, and effectively to work requests from senior leaders. They are adaptable to changing work environments in the office, shifting priorities, and new situations. Additionally, Administrative Assistant III possess the skills and ability to partner with leaders on confidential matters, communicate effectively and appropriately with internal resources, clients (where applicable), and other parties in an office based and virtual working environment.
- Create and maintain Distribution Groups
- Schedules, and facilitating meetings, either virtual or in-person, securing room reservations and food ordering/delivery, if necessary
- Acts as a primary point of contact for the team (e.g., independently seeks out answers to questions, takes initiative, leverages network of resources to solve problems)
- Assists with overflow work from other areas of the business; provide backup support to other AAs as necessary
- Prepares, produces and proofreads advanced level presentations and correspondence, graphic presentations, and other documents, including editing for grammar, punctuation, and clarity
- Submits printing requests for meetings and other needs as necessary; ensures accuracy of printed materials before distribution
- Research and book travel arrangements
- Prepares and submits expense reports
- Records time accurately and submits according to corporate guidelines
- Attends business town halls; Coordinate, schedule and prepare presentations for client and internal meetings
- Serves as an expert resource for Aon branding
- Maintains OneDrive files, databases, or SharePoint sites as applicable
- Prioritizes work, makes measurable progress on assignments, and delivers quality results
- Has an advanced understanding of practice/business terminology
- Coordinates complex meeting logistics in-person and virtually; may include, but not limited to, budgeting, travel, room reservations, meeting room logistics and materials, and catering
- Actively participates in leadership meetings for follow ups and note taking when applicable
- Coordinates projects and works independently
- Ability to compose materials from rough notes or independent knowledge of circumstances
- Acts as liaison between the executive and their colleagues, clients, and other stakeholders
- Strategic, solves problems, and establishes procedures that result in process improvements
- Assists Administrative Operations Managers (AOMs) with special initiatives and workstreams
- Demonstrates leadership by contributing agenda topics and openly participating in meetings or other forums
- This list is not all-inclusive; other tasks may vary based on business need

The salary range for this position (intended for U.S. applicants) is $62,000 to $70,000 annually. The actual salary will vary based on applicant’s education, experience, skills, and abilities, as well as internal equity and alignment with market data. The salary may also be adjusted based on applicant’s geographic location.
